# CCBAN is given to ${CC} in order to control if banned.h is in effect.
#
# The banned.h attempts to ban the use of certain dangerous functions
# that, if improperly used, could compromise the computational integrity
# if calculations.
#
# In the case of calc, we are motivated in part by the desire for calc
# to correctly calculate: even durings extremely long calculations.
#
# If UNBAN is NOT defined, then calling certain functions
# will result in a call to a non-existent function (link error).
#
# While we do NOT encourage defining UNBAN, there may be
# a system / compiler environment where re-defining a
# function may lead to a fatal compiler complication.
# If that happens, consider compiling as:
#
# make clobber all chk CCBAN=-DUNBAN
#
# as see if this is a work-a-round.
#
# If YOU discover a need for the -DUNBAN work-a-round, PLEASE tell us!
# Please send us a bug report. See the file:
#
# BUGS
#
# or the URL:
#
# http://www.isthe.com/chongo/tech/comp/calc/calc-bugrept.html
#
# for how to send us such a bug report.
#
CCBAN= -UUNBAN
#CCBAN= -DUNBAN

%.o: %.c
${V} echo '=-=-=-=-= private Makefile $@ rule start =-=-=-=-='
${Q} ${MAKE} ${XARG} -f ${MAKE_FILE} $@ ${XVAR}
${V} echo '=-=-=-=-= private Makefile $@ rule end =-=-=-=-='
fix_version:
@VERSION="`${MAKE} -f Makefile version|${GREP} '^[0-9]'`"; \
CALC_VERSION="`${MAKE} -f Makefile calc_version|${GREP} '^[0-9]'`"; \
if [ "$$CALC_VERSION" != "$$VERSION" ]; then \
echo "version check: $$CALC_VERSION != $$VERSION"; \
echo ${RM} -f Makefile.ship.bak custom/Makefile.head.bak; \
${RM} -f Makefile.ship.bak custom/Makefile.head.bak; \
echo ${MAKE} -f Makefile update_version cleanup_version; \
${MAKE} -f Makefile update_version cleanup_version; \
fi
update_version:
@CALC_VERSION="`${MAKE} -f Makefile calc_version | ${GREP} '^[0-9]'`"; \
if [ -z "$$CALC_VERSION" ]; then \
echo "empty version string(s), try doing a make clobber" 2>&1; \
exit 1; \
fi; \
for i in ${XMKVER}; do \
echo "updating version in $$i"; \
if [ -f "$$i.bak" ]; then \
echo "$$i.bak exists, remove or move it out of the way"; \
exit 1; \
fi; \
${RM} -f "$$i.tmp"; \
${SED} -e 's/^VERSION=.*/VERSION= '"$$CALC_VERSION"'/' \
$$i > $$i.tmp; \
if ${CMP} -s "$$i" "$$i.tmp"; then \
${RM} -f "$$i.tmp"; \
echo "versions already up to date in $$i"; \
else \
${CP} -f "$$i" "$$i.bak"; \
if [ ! -w "$$i" ]; then \
echo "${CO} -l $$i"; \
${CO} -l "$$i"; \
fi; \
${MV} -f "$$i.tmp" "$$i"; \
echo "updated version in $$i"; \
fi; \
done
cleanup_version:
@if ${CHECK} Makefile.ship >/dev/null; then \
:; \
else \
echo ${CI} -u -m'updated version' Makefile.ship; \
${CI} -u -m'updated version' Makefile.ship; \
fi
@if ${CHECK} custom/Makefile.head >/dev/null; then \
:; \
else \
echo ${CI} -u -m'updated version' custom/Makefile.head; \
${CI} -u -m'updated version' custom/Makefile.head; \
fi
@${RM} -f Makefile.ship.bak custom/Makefile.head.bak
